gis编程看什么书

worktile 其他 29

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    如果想学习GIS编程,以下是一些推荐的书籍供参考:

    1.《Python编程快速上手——让繁琐工作自动化》
    本书介绍了使用Python语言进行编程的基础知识和技巧,对于GIS编程来说非常实用。可以帮助读者快速掌握Python编程,并且通过实例来演示如何使用Python进行GIS数据处理和分析。

    2.《GIS编程快速入门》
    这本书主要介绍了常用的GIS编程工具、库和技术,包括ArcPy、GDAL、Shapely等。通过实例介绍了如何进行空间数据的读写、处理和分析,以及如何进行地图制作和可视化。

    3.《GIS算法与模型构建》
    这本书首先介绍了GIS算法和模型构建的基本原理和概念,然后通过实例详细讲解了常见的GIS分析和建模方法,如缓冲区分析、点线面叠加分析、网络分析等。对于想要深入了解GIS分析方法和模型构建的读者来说,是一本很好的参考书籍。

    4.《地理信息系统导论》
    这本书是GIS领域的经典教材,介绍了GIS的基本概念、原理和应用。虽然不是专门讲解GIS编程的书籍,但是对于想要全面了解GIS的基本知识和背景的读者来说,是一本必读的书。

    除了这些书籍,还可以参考在线教程和学习资源,如ESRI官方文档、GitHub上的开源GIS项目等。通过不断学习和实践,可以逐渐掌握GIS编程的技巧和方法。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    如果您有兴趣学习GIS编程,以下是几本优秀的书籍推荐:

    1.《Python编程与算法学习指南》 – 这本书适合初学者,介绍了Python的基本语法和算法思维。Python是GIS编程中常用的编程语言,了解Python对于学习GIS编程非常重要。

    1. 《Web地理信息系统开发》 – 本书详细介绍了如何使用开源GIS软件构建自己的Web GIS应用程序。其中包括了Web开发的基础知识,以及如何使用HTML、CSS、JavaScript等技术开发地理信息系统。

    2. 《ArcGIS for JavaScript开发指南》 – 这本书专注于ArcGIS JavaScript API的开发,它是一种用于构建地理信息系统的JavaScript库。书中涵盖了如何使用ArcGIS JavaScript API进行地图显示、地理分析、数据可视化和应用程序开发等方面的知识。

    3. 《GIS和Web地理信息系统》 – 本书介绍了GIS和Web地理信息系统的基本概念和原理。它详细解释了如何通过互联网在Web浏览器中呈现和操作地理空间数据,以及如何使用开源工具和技术构建Web GIS应用程序。

    4. 《地理信息系统分析与应用》 – 这本书是GIS分析和应用方面的经典教材。它介绍了GIS中的空间数据模型、空间分析方法和GIS在各个领域的应用案例。对于想要深入了解GIS分析和应用的读者来说,这本书是不可或缺的参考资料。

    除了以上推荐的书籍,还有很多其他优秀的GIS编程书籍可供参考。最重要的是根据自己的具体需求和水平选择最适合的书籍来学习。另外,还可以参考在线教程、视频课程和其他开发者分享的经验,以扩大知识面和提升技能。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    要学习GIS编程,可以阅读以下几本经典的GIS编程书籍:

    1. "Python编程:从入门到实践"(Python Crash Course)- Eric Matthes
      本书适合有一定编程基础的读者学习,重点介绍了Python编程语言的基础知识,并通过实例向读者展示如何应用Python编写GIS相关程序。

    2. "ArcPy and ArcGIS – Geospatial Analysis with Python" – Silas Toms
      本书主要介绍了如何使用ArcPy和ArcGIS库进行地理空间分析,包括地图制图、空间数据处理和分析等内容。

    3. "Web GIS开发与应用实践" – 冯星
      本书详细介绍了Web GIS的基本概念和相关技术,包括地图轨迹可视化、地理空间数据存储和查询、Web GIS平台的搭建等方面。

    4. "Learning QGIS – Third Edition" – Anita Graser
      本书介绍了如何使用QGIS进行地理空间数据处理和分析,包括数据导入、地图制图、空间查询和模型构建等内容。

    5. "《OpenLayers3库GDAL库PHP-AJAX-APACHE-GAMENTOO》WebGIS全流程开发实战案例详解" – 蔡英文
      本书通过实例介绍了如何使用OpenLayers和GDAL等技术进行Web GIS开发,包括数据源选择、地图展示、数据分析和数据发布等环节。

    除了以上几本书籍,还可以参考GIS相关的官方文档和在线教程,如ESRI的ArcGIS开发者文档、QGIS官方教程等,这些资源可以帮助读者更深入地学习和理解GIS编程的相关知识。此外,还可以参考一些GIS编程的博客和论坛,通过与其他开发者交流和分享经验来提升自己的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部